Transaction 59e6e34b603b413fe48ea3d3f8f8b79df41fbcd0dbacee12f627628586562a28

1 Input
2 Outputs
  • 59e6e34b603b413fe48ea3d3f8f8b79df41fbcd0dbacee12f627628586562a28:0
  • value  28274271
    address  15HWcpDVmiCRyf2CXNVZhLkW6bfQx3XQjo
  • 59e6e34b603b413fe48ea3d3f8f8b79df41fbcd0dbacee12f627628586562a28:1
  • value  106910
    address  1Dbrswwzepa31CRXa9Lc1CwjWd1dD5NTwz